Mattoon People Search and Records
The City of Mattoon keeps local records that can help with a people search. City Hall is at 208 N. 19th St. Call (217) 258-2421 during business hours. They handle building permits, business licenses, and local ordinances. These records are public and can help verify an address or business tie.

Coles County handles most legal records for Mattoon residents. The circuit clerk keeps court case files, including civil lawsuits, small claims, and family law cases. The county recorder has property records. Both offices are in Charleston, about 10 miles east of Mattoon. An in-person visit is straightforward if you need records not available online.
Birth and death records go through the Coles County Clerk. Marriage licenses are filed at the county level. These vital records are governed by the Illinois Vital Records Act (410 ILCS 535). The act sets rules for who can get copies and what fees apply. Not all vital records are fully open. Birth certificates have limits on who can request them.
Directory Resources for Mattoon
State tools help with a Mattoon people search. The Illinois Secretary of State at ilsos.gov has business filings and corporation records. If someone in Mattoon runs a business, the corporate database will show their name and registered address.
The license lookup at idfpr.illinois.gov covers licensed professionals across the state. Doctors, plumbers, real estate agents, and many others are listed. The tool shows names, license status, and sometimes addresses. It is free to use.
Voter registration data is another useful source. Coles County keeps voter rolls that include names, addresses, and party affiliation. Under Illinois law, voter records are public. You can request them from the county. The state elections board at ova.elections.il.gov has voter data tools too.
Court records are searchable through illinoiscourts.gov. The site has info on accessing case records in Coles County. Some data may be online. Older records often require a visit to the courthouse in Charleston.
Mattoon FOIA and Public Access
Illinois has a strong Freedom of Information Act at 5 ILCS 140. It gives you the right to request public records from any government body. That includes city offices in Mattoon, Coles County offices, and state agencies. If a record is public, they have to give it to you. Exceptions exist for sealed cases and certain personal records, but most government files are open.
To file a FOIA request in Mattoon, contact the city FOIA officer. Put your request in writing. You do not need to explain why. The city has five business days to respond. Extensions are allowed, but they cannot ignore you. A denial must be in writing with a specific reason cited.
FOIA is helpful for white pages searches. It opens up records that are not online. Building permits, utility billing data, and other local files often have names and addresses that a standard search may miss. Requests are free. The agency can charge for copies at state-set rates.
